Background
Walker was born in Bury the eldest son of William Walker and his wife Mary Ormerod.

Walker married Ann Scholes, daughter of John Scholes of Bury.

Walker was elected at the 1832 general election as the Member of Parliament (Member of Parliament) for the newly enfranchised borough of Bury in Lancashire, and held the seat until he stood down from the House of Commons at the 1852 general election.
